Output 593326956992258c10b72b8aa899b16d92e7aa6cb03ddcd89332e13da06baf54:0

value
67610971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89e98417b0b5821df329d9b354f0560c25c77e06 OP_EQUAL
address
3EGEEoLTjeWa5tpxYkATCo8FVmF8o3kZj6
transaction
593326956992258c10b72b8aa899b16d92e7aa6cb03ddcd89332e13da06baf54
confirmations
521094
spent
true